Master the Basics of Word Patterns
One of the most effective ways to improve your performance is to focus on English letter frequencies. Starting with highly common consonants like T, S, R, and N can help you reveal larger portions of the puzzle quickly. This systematic approach reduces guesswork and allows you to preserve your turn while building up your in-game bankroll.
Once you have established a solid foundation of consonants, strategically buying vowels becomes your next crucial move. Vowels like E, A, and O serve as the connective tissue of almost every puzzle, making word identification much easier. Spending a small amount on these key letters often saves you from making incorrect guesses later in the round.
Manage Your Play Style and Risks
Knowing when to spin and when to solve is a vital skill that separates successful beginners from struggling players. If you already have a strong grasp of the puzzle, spinning unnecessarily increases your risk of hitting a bankrupt segment. Balancing your desire for a higher score with the safety of securing a win is a fundamental concept to learn early on.
